كيفية التهيئة مقابل التعليمات البرمجية للبرمجة

يعد Visual Studio Code (VS Code) أحد برامج تحرير الأكواد الأكثر تفضيلاً لدى المطورين. يسمح لك التخصيص العالي بتكييف بيئة التطوير وفقًا لاحتياجاتك تمامًا.

بدءًا من التثبيت وحتى تكوين السمات والإضافات واختصارات لوحة المفاتيح، يوفر VS Code خيارات لا حصر لها لتحسين إنتاجيتك.

سترشدك هذه المقالة خلال الخطوات الأساسية لإعداد VS Code للبرمجة.

تثبيت رمز VS

تنزيل المثبت

لبدء إعداد VS Code، الخطوة الأولى هي تنزيل برنامج التثبيت. انتقل إلى موقع VS Code الرسمي وانقر على زر التنزيل.

سيقوم الموقع تلقائيًا بالتعرف على نظام التشغيل الخاص بك وتوفير المثبت المناسب.

إعداد VSCode

تشغيل التثبيت

بمجرد اكتمال التنزيل، انقر فوق الملف الذي تم تنزيله لبدء التثبيت. اتبع التعليمات التي تظهر على الشاشة بالنقر على "التالي" في الخطوات.

ولا تنس قبول شروط الاستخدام. اختر المجلد الذي سيتم تثبيت VS Code عليه ثم تابع.

تكوين المسار

في خطوة التثبيت النهائية، حدد خيار "Add to PATH". يعد هذا أمرًا ضروريًا حتى تتمكن من فتح VS Code مباشرةً من الجهاز باستخدام الأمر شفرة.

بعد تحديد هذا الخيار، انقر فوق "تثبيت"، وعندما يكتمل التثبيت، انقر فوق "إنهاء" لإكماله.

مستعد! تم الآن تثبيت VS Code وتكوينه على نظامك. دعنا ننتقل إلى الخطوة التالية ونبدأ في استكشاف ميزات أداة البرمجة القوية هذه.

اختيار السمات وأنظمة الألوان

الوصول إلى التفضيلات

لتخصيص رمز VS، انتقل إلى التفضيلات. اذهب إلى القائمة ملف > التفضيلات > سمة اللون أو اكتب ببساطة التفضيلات: موضوع اللون في لوحة الأوامر. سيؤدي هذا إلى فتح قائمة بالموضوعات المتاحة لتختار من بينها.

المواضيع الشعبية

هناك العديد من السمات الشائعة التي يمكنها تخصيص المحرر حسب رغبتك. بعض من أشهرها هي:

  • واحد الظلام برو: مظهر مظلم يحظى بشعبية كبيرة بين المطورين.
  • ذرة واحدة ضوء: مثالي لأولئك الذين يفضلون موضوعًا واضحًا.
  • دراكولا: موضوع مظلم تم تطويره بواسطة البرازيلي زينو روشا.
  • موضوع أيقونة المواد: بالإضافة إلى سمات الألوان، يمكنك تغيير أيقونات الملفات إلى نمط التصميم متعدد الأبعاد.

تخصيص الموضوع الخاص بك

إذا لم يعجبك أي من السمات الافتراضية، فيمكنك تخصيص السمات الخاصة بك. وصول ملف > التفضيلات > الإعدادات والبحث عن Workbench.colorCustomizations.

هنا، يمكنك ضبط ألوان العناصر المختلفة لواجهة VS Code.

نصيحة: يمكنك إضافة تخصيصات الألوان إلى شريطي العنوان والحالة داخل القسم تخصيصات اللون.

باستخدام هذه النصائح، يمكنك جعل VS Code خاصًا بك وجعل البرمجة أكثر متعة!

تثبيت الملحقات الأساسية

ملحقات أساسية

استكشاف السوق

لتثبيت الملحقات في VS Code، انتقل إلى Marketplace. السوق هو المكان الذي تجد فيه جميع الامتدادات المتاحة لـ VS Code. للوصول إليه:

  1. افتح رمز VS.
  2. انقر على أيقونة الامتدادات في الشريط الجانبي الأيسر أو اضغط على السيطرة + التحول + X.
  3. استخدم شريط البحث للعثور على الإضافات التي تريدها.
  4. انقر ثَبَّتَ لإضافة الامتداد إلى رمز VS الخاص بك.

الملحقات الموصى بها

فيما يلي بعض الإضافات التي يمكنها تحسين إنتاجيتك بشكل كبير:

  • إعادة تسمية العلامة تلقائيًا: يقوم تلقائيًا بإعادة تسمية علامات HTML المقابلة عندما تقوم بتغيير إحداها.
  • تسليط الضوء على اللون: يقوم بتمييز الألوان الموجودة في كود CSS الخاص بك، مما يسهل رؤية الألوان المستخدمة.
  • خادم مباشر: يقوم بإنشاء خادم محلي يقوم بتحديث صفحتك تلقائيًا في المتصفح كلما قمت بحفظ ملف.
  • أجمل: يقوم بتنسيق التعليمات البرمجية الخاصة بك تلقائيًا، مما يضمن أسلوبًا متسقًا.
  • ESLint: يقوم بتحليل كود JavaScript الخاص بك بحثًا عن الأخطاء ومشكلات النمط.
  • GitLens: يعمل على تحسين تكامل Git في VS Code من خلال عرض معلومات مفصلة حول الالتزامات والمؤلفين.

إدارة ملحقاتك

بعد تثبيت بعض الملحقات، قد ترغب في إدارتها. لذلك:

  1. افتح لوحة الملحقات (السيطرة + التحول + X).
  2. انقر على أيقونة الترس بجوار الامتداد الذي تريد إدارته.
  3. يمكنك تعطيل الامتداد أو إلغاء تثبيته أو تكوينه حسب الحاجة.

يتذكر: أقل هو أكثر. قم فقط بتثبيت الامتدادات التي ستستخدمها بالفعل لتجنب التحميل الزائد على محررك.

تكوين تنسيق التعليمات البرمجية

ضبط تفضيلات التنسيق

يمكنك ضبط تفضيلات تنسيق التعليمات البرمجية الخاصة بك في VS Code. الوصول إلى الإعدادات بالضغط السيطرة (كمد) + , وابحث عن "التنسيق عند الحفظ".

قم بتمكين هذا الخيار بحيث يتم تنسيق الكود تلقائيًا عندما تقوم بحفظ ملف.

التنسيق عند الحفظ

إحدى ميزات VS Code الأكثر فائدة هي التنسيق التلقائي عند الحفظ. وهذا يضمن أن الكود الخاص بك نظيف ومنظم دائمًا.

لتمكين هذا الخيار، أضف السطر التالي إلى ملفك settings.json:

{
    "editor.formatOnSave": صحيح
}

استخدام أجمل وأدوات أخرى

Prettier هي أداة شائعة لتنسيق التعليمات البرمجية. يساعدك على الحفاظ على أسلوب ثابت طوال مشروعك. لاستخدامه، اتبع الخطوات التالية:

  1. قم بتثبيت ملحق Prettier في VS Code.
  2. أضف إعدادات أجمل إلى settings.json:
{
    "editor.defaultFormatter": "esbenp.prettier-vscode",
    "[جافا سكريبت]": {
        "editor.defaultFormatter": "esbenp.prettier-vscode"
    }
}

الآن، في كل مرة تقوم فيها بحفظ ملف، سيقوم Prettier بتنسيق الكود تلقائيًا.

إن الحفاظ على تنسيق التعليمات البرمجية بشكل جيد لا يؤدي إلى تحسين إمكانية القراءة فحسب، بل يساعد أيضًا في تجنب الأخطاء غير الضرورية.

جرب أدوات مختلفة وابحث عن الأداة التي تناسب سير عملك.

تخصيص اختصارات لوحة المفاتيح

الوصول إلى إعدادات الاختصارات

لتخصيص اختصارات لوحة المفاتيح في VS Code، انتقل إلى لوحة الأوامر بالضغط على Ctrl + Shift + P واكتب التفضيلات: افتح اختصارات لوحة المفاتيح.

سيؤدي هذا إلى فتح علامة تبويب جديدة حيث يمكنك عرض وتعديل جميع الاختصارات المتاحة.

إنشاء اختصارات جديدة

إنشاء اختصارات جديدة أمر بسيط للغاية. في علامة تبويب الاختصارات، انقر فوق أيقونة القلم الرصاص بجوار الأمر الذي تريد تعديله، ثم اضغط على مجموعة المفاتيح التي تريد استخدامها.

تذكر أن تختار مجموعات لا تتعارض مع الأوامر المهمة الأخرى.

استيراد وتصدير الإعدادات

إذا كنت تستخدم VS Code على أجهزة مختلفة، فقد يكون من المفيد تصدير إعدادات الاختصارات الخاصة بك. اذهب الى F1 > التفضيلات: افتح الإعدادات (JSON) وانسخ الإعدادات المطلوبة.

للاستيراد، ما عليك سوى لصق هذه الإعدادات في الملف settings.json من الجهاز الجديد.

يمكن أن يؤدي تخصيص اختصارات لوحة المفاتيح إلى زيادة إنتاجيتك بشكل كبير، مما يسمح لك بالعمل بشكل أكثر كفاءة وراحة.

التكامل مع جيت

تكوين Git في VS Code

يتمتع Visual Studio Code بتكامل أصلي مع أنظمة التحكم في الإصدار مثل Git.

للبدء، افتح لوحة "التحكم في المصدر" على الجانب الأيسر أو استخدم الأوامر الموجودة في شريط الحالة السفلي.

يمكنك تهيئة مستودع Git والالتزام والدفع والسحب وعرض التغييرات وإدارتها مباشرة في المحرر.

  • تهيئة مستودع Git: انقر فوق أيقونة Git في الشريط الجانبي ثم زر مستودع التشغيل.
  • إضافة ملفات للالتزام: قم بالتمرير فوق الملفات المعدلة وانقر فوق "المرحلة" لإضافتها إلى الالتزام.
  • قم بالالتزام: انقر فوق "الالتزام المرحلي" لتأكيد التغييرات.
  • ادفع إلى المستودع البعيد: استخدم الأمر بوابة دفع في المحطة المتكاملة أو من خلال الواجهة الرسومية.

باستخدام جيت لينس

يعد GitLens امتدادًا قويًا يعمل على تحسين تكامل Git في VS Code. ومن خلاله، يمكنك عرض سجل الالتزام ومقارنة التغييرات والمزيد.

لتثبيت جيتلينس:

  1. انتقل إلى علامة تبويب الملحقات في VS Code.
  2. ابحث عن "GitLens" وانقر على "تثبيت".
  3. بعد التثبيت، استكشف الميزات الجديدة المتوفرة في لوحة تحكم المصدر.

أداء الالتزامات والدفعات

للالتزام والدفع في VS Code:

  1. إجراء تغييرات على التعليمات البرمجية: قم بتحرير ملفاتك كالمعتاد.
  2. إضافة تغييرات إلى الجزء الرئيسي: في لوحة التحكم المصدر، انقر فوق "الجزء الرئيسي من المسرح" لإضافة جميع التغييرات.
  3. كتابة رسالة التزام: في حقل الرسالة، قم بوصف التغييرات التي أجريتها.
  4. تنفيذ الالتزام: انقر على أيقونة الاختيار للتأكيد.
  5. ادفع التغييرات إلى المستودع البعيد: استخدم الأمر بوابة دفع في الجهاز المدمج أو انقر فوق زر الضغط في الواجهة الرسومية.

إن دمج Git مع VS Code يجعل التحكم في الإصدار أمرًا سهلاً، مما يسمح لك بإدارة التعليمات البرمجية الخاصة بك بكفاءة وتنظيم، كل ذلك في مكان واحد.

استخدام المحطة المتكاملة

باستخدام المحطة

فتح المحطة

لفتح الوحدة الطرفية المضمنة في VS Code، استخدم الاختصار `Ctrl + \

(ويندوز/لينكس) أوكمد + `(ماك). سيؤدي هذا إلى فتح الوحدة الطرفية أسفل نافذة VS Code، مما يسمح لك بتشغيل الأوامر دون مغادرة المحرر.

التنقل وتنفيذ الأوامر

تعمل المحطة المتكاملة مثل أي محطة أخرى. يمكنك التنقل بين الدلائل وتشغيل البرامج النصية وتثبيت الحزم والمزيد. فيما يلي بعض الأوامر المفيدة:

  • قرص مضغوط لتغيير الدليل.
  • ليرة سورية أو يقول لسرد الملفات والدلائل.
  • تثبيت npm لتثبيت تبعيات مشروع Node.js.
  • بيثون script.py لتشغيل برنامج بايثون النصي.

تتيح لك الوحدة الطرفية المدمجة التحكم بشكل أكبر في بيئة التطوير الخاصة بك دون الحاجة إلى التبديل بين النوافذ أو التطبيقات المختلفة.

الخاتمة

يعد إعداد Visual Studio Code للبرمجة عملية جديرة بالاهتمام حيث يقدم المحرر مجموعة واسعة من الوظائف وخيارات التخصيص.

بدءًا من التثبيت ووصولاً إلى تكوين السمات والإضافات واختصارات لوحة المفاتيح، تساهم كل خطوة في توفير بيئة عمل أكثر إنتاجية ومتعة.

استفد من النصائح وحوّل VS Code إلى حليفك الرئيسي عند البرمجة!

اترك ردّاً

لن يتم نشر عنوان بريدك الإلكتروني. الحقول الإلزامية مشار إليها بـ *